Graham High School Achieved QAHE Accreditation

Graham High School (GHS) has been accredited by the International Association for Quality Assurance in Pre-Tertiary & Higher Education (QAHE), reinforcing its commitment to academic excellence and global education.

GHS is dedicated to shaping the future of international relations through education. The school’s mission is to foster cross-cultural understanding and improve diplomatic relationships by educating students about different cultures and belief systems.

By receiving QAHE accreditation, GHS has met internationally recognized quality assurance standards, ensuring that its academic programs, faculty, and student support services meet rigorous educational criteria. QAHE is a globally recognized accreditation body that evaluates institutions based on international standards such as ISO/IEC 17011:2017 and ISO/IEC 17040:2005.

As part of its commitment to global education accessibility, GHS offers full or partial academic scholarships to a select group of students from China, India, Japan, South Korea, Malaysia, the Philippines, Thailand, and Vietnam. Additionally, students graduating in the top 10% of their 12th-grade class automatically qualify for scholarships to attend Graham International University.
